President’s aide Yuri Ushakov – on the meeting between Putin and Trump in Alaska:
Preparation for the meeting of the presidents of Russia and the USA has entered its final phase. Considering that the meeting was announced only five days ago, everything is being done intensively, with many technical issues being resolved, including visa matters. The meeting will take place in Alaska, in Anchorage, using one of the rooms of the joint military base Elmendorf-Richardson.
It is planned that everything will start tomorrow, August 15, at about 11:30 local time (22:30 Moscow time) with a conversation between Putin and Trump. This conversation will be held in a tête-à-tête format with interpreters present.
The central topic of the summit will be the resolution of the Ukrainian crisis, including taking into account discussions held in the Kremlin with Witkoff.

Governor of Belgorod Region Gladkov – about three wounded as a result of a drone attack:
Belgorod was again subjected to a drone attack by the Armed Forces of Ukraine. Three civilians were injured. A man in serious condition with multiple shrapnel wounds and his wife with a forearm burn are being transported by the ambulance team to the regional clinical hospital.
The third victim with barotrauma and a shrapnel wound to the leg is being taken to City Hospital No. 2 in Belgorod. All necessary assistance is being provided. As a result of the strike, a passenger car caught fire — the emergency services extinguished the fire.
